Camelback Mountian is the highest mountain in the Phoenix Mountains and a prominent landmark. The trails are very busy, many people hike this mountain every day. 

It is the closest climbing to Phoenix, with the rock being a sort of desert conglomeration that has been described as 'petrified mud.' There are some good routes here, however, and a fun day of climbing and bouldering can be had here for locals as well as visiting climbers.
